First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ers salary by percentile in Wisconsin
BLS-reported salary distribution — from entry-level (10th percentile) to top earners (90th percentile).
First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ers in Wisconsin earn a median salary of $83,310 per year ($6,942/month).
This is 4.8% below the national average of $87,473.
Wisconsin ranks #25 out of 50 states for First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ers pay.
Approximately 1,330 people work in this occupation across Wisconsin.
Salaries decreased by 2.4% compared to 2024.
About This Job: First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ers
Directly supervise and coordinate activities of workers engaged in firefighting and fire prevention and control.

Salary Range: First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ers in Wisconsin
Salaries for First-Line Supervisors of Firefighting and Prevention Workers in Wisconsin range from $55,060 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$119,230 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$74,060 and $98,670.

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.
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
